Population (year 2000): 13,793, Est. population in July 2002: 13,648 (-1.1% change)
Males: 6,322 (45.8%), Females: 7,471 (54.2%)

Elevation: 80 feet

County: East Baton Roug

Land area: 7.9 square miles

Zip codes: 70714.

Median resident age: 31.7 years
Median household income: $35,151 (year 2000)
Median house value: $72,000 (year 2000)

Races in Baker:

  • Black (52.4%)
  • White Non-Hispanic (45.6%)
  • Two or more races (1.0%)
  • Hispanic (0.9%)
  • American Indian (0.6%)

Ancestries: United States (8.1%), French (6.5%), Irish (5.5%), English (5.0%), German (2.6%), French Canadian (2.0%).

For population 25 years and over in Baker

  • High school or higher: 80.8%
  • Bachelor's degree or higher: 14.7%
  • Graduate or professional degree: 5.7%
  • Unemployed: 4.9%
  • Mean travel time to work: 25.0 minutes

For population 15 years and over in Baker city

  • Never married: 30.8%
  • Now married: 47.3%
  • Separated: 2.2%
  • Widowed: 7.1%
  • Divorced: 12.7%

0.6% Foreign born

Nearest city with pop. 50,000+: Baton Rouge, LA (8.9 miles, pop. 227,818).

Nearest city with pop. 1,000,000+: Houston, TX (295.9 miles, pop. 1,953,631).

Nearest cities: Brownfields, LA (3.4 miles), Zachary, LA (4.8 miles), Merrydale, LA (6.3 miles), Baton Rouge, LA (8.9 miles), Slaughter, LA (9.1 miles), Port Allen, LA (9.8 miles), Monticello, LA (9.9 miles), Westminster, LA (13.1 miles).


Single-family new house construction building permits:
  • 1996: 23 buildings, average cost: $83,900
  • 1997: 23 buildings, average cost: $83,900
  • 1998: 20 buildings, average cost: $80,400
  • 1999: 29 buildings, average cost: $72,200
  • 2000: 24 buildings, average cost: $71,300
  • 2001: 17 buildings, average cost: $66,300
  • 2002: 14 buildings, average cost: $69,100
  • 2003: 20 buildings, average cost: $67,000

Area code commonly used in this area: 225

Industries providing employment: Educational,health and social services (18.8%), Retail trade (14.6%), Manufacturing (11.0%).
